U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ission
about 14 hours ago
If you are preparing for Imelda and own a portable generator, make sure your have working carbon monoxide alarms on every level of your home. One portable generator can produce as much carbon monoxide as hundreds of cars. CO is a deadly gas you can't see or smell and can kill within minutes.

Reuters
7 days ago
Lithuania authorises army to shoot down drones violating its airspace
reut.rs/3Ic4mU3
loading . . .
Lithuania authorises army to shoot down drones violating its airspace
Lithuania's parliament granted the Baltic country's armed forces powers on Tuesday to shoot down any unmanned drone violating its airspace following incidents in which it said two Russian drones crashed on its territory.

Gregg Gonsalves
8 days ago
The
@washingtonpost.com
story on Tylenol & autism leaves out a MAJOR 2.5M sibling-controlled study of children in Denmark, which "found no evidence that acetaminophen use during pregnancy was associated with children’s risk of autism, ADHD or intellectual disability."
jamanetwork.com/journals/jam...
loading . . .
Acetaminophen Use During Pregnancy and Children’s Risk of Autism, ADHD, and Intellectual Disability
This nationwide cohort study with sibling control analysis examines the association of acetaminophen use during pregnancy with children’s risk of autism, ADHD, and intellectual disability.
